Avleen Malhi is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Networks and Communications and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Avleen Malhi has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Artificial Intelligence, 14 papers in Computer Networks and Communications and 13 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Avleen Malhi's work include IoT and Edge/Fog Computing (8 papers), Vehicular Ad Hoc Networks (VANETs) (8 papers) and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(4 papers). Avleen Malhi is often cited by papers focused on IoT and Edge/Fog Computing (8 papers), Vehicular Ad Hoc Networks (VANETs) (8 papers) and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(4 papers). Avleen Malhi collaborates with scholars based in India, Finland and United Kingdom. Avleen Malhi's co-authors include Husanbir Singh Pannu, Shalini Batra, Kary Främling, Dilbag Singh, David Chaney, J. da Rocha Fernandes, David Cavan, Lydia Makaroff, Jonathan Barratt and Peter Ackland and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Access, Sensors and ACM Computing Surveys.
